AN ACT to amend Tennessee Code Annotated, Section 10-7-504, relative to comptroller survey records.
Present law requires certain public records to be treated as confidential and to not be open for public inspection , including s urvey records, responses, data, identifying information , intra-agency and interagency communications, and other records received to serve as input for any survey created, obta ined, or compiled by the comptroller of the treasury . However, such confidentiality does not apply to a survey conducted by the office of open records counsel . This bill revises the above provision by authorizing the comptroller of the treasury to publi sh a ggregate survey data and s urvey responses that cannot be used to identify individuals completing the survey. Such published records would not be deemed confidential.
